11:32 AM EDT, 06/25/2025 (MT Newswires) -- The Nasdaq Composite and S&P 500 were both up in late-morning trading, while the Dow Jones Industrial Average was down, as a ceasefire between Israel and Iran continues to hold up.
In company news, FedEx ( FDX ) reported fiscal Q4 adjusted earnings late Tuesday of $6.07 per diluted share, up from $5.41 a year earlier and above the FactSet consensus analyst estimate of $5.82. Fiscal Q4 revenue was $22.2 billion, up from $22.1 billion a year ago and above the FactSet consensus of $21.74 billion. The company said it expects fiscal Q1 adjusted EPS of $3.40 to $4 on revenue growth of flat to 2%. Analysts expect adjusted EPS of $4.05 on revenue of $21.73 billion. FedEx ( FDX ) shares were down 3.1% around midday.
Tesla's (TSLA) May new car sales in Europe fell 27.9% from a year earlier, while overall electric vehicle sales in the region jumped by 27.2%, the European Automobile Manufacturers Association said Wednesday. Tesla shares were down 4.1%.
Apple ( AAPL ) plans to make changes to its App Store to satisfy European Union regulators that issued an ultimatum to the tech giant as well as a $581.1 million fine, Bloomberg reported Wednesday, citing people familiar with the matter. Apple ( AAPL ) will propose changes by Thursday's deadline that will make it easier for third-party developers to guide customers toward purchases outside the App Store, according to the report. Apple ( AAPL ) shares were up 0.9%.
General Mills ( GIS ) reported fiscal Q4 adjusted earnings Wednesday of $0.74 per diluted share, down from $1.01 a year earlier but above the FactSet consensus estimate of $0.71. Fiscal Q4 net sales were $4.56 billion, down from $4.71 billion a year ago and below the FactSet consensus estimate of $4.59 billion. For fiscal 2026, General Mills ( GIS ) said it expects adjusted earnings to be down 10% to 15% in constant currency. The company said it expects full-year net sales to be in a range of a 1% decline to a 1% gain. General Mills ( GIS ) shares were down 3.9%.
Bumble (BMBL) said Wednesday its board approved a 30% cut to its global workforce, or around 240 roles. The company said it expects to achieve up to $40 million in annual cost savings with the job cuts, while it expects to incur about $13 million to $18 million in non-recurring charges from severance, benefits and other associated costs. Bumble shares were up 18.3%.
Rubrik ( RBRK ) said Wednesday it has agreed to acquire Predibase to bring agentic AI models from pilot to production at scale. Financial terms of the deal were not disclosed. Rubrik ( RBRK ) shares were up 2.2%.
